在centos下部署过数次jenkins打包springboot项目,打包vue项目,这次在centos6精简版下部署jenkins,再部署打包vue项目确实遇到了麻烦.部署新版本node,需要gcc以及2.17版本的GLIBCnode: /usr/lib64/libstdc++.so.6: version `GLIBCXX_3.4.14' not found (required by node)
到这里vue的所有平时使用的知识点都写完了先补充一下vue2.x的安装## 全局脚手架
npm install vue/cli -g
## 查看版本
vue --version
## 新建项目
vue init webpack 【name】2.x是有vue-router的,但是vuex和axios自己安装
3.x有vue-router和vuex,axios自己安装vue2.x是没有自定义的vue.
转载
2024-04-25 16:07:50
62阅读
使用lib模式打包在vue-cli官网中有指出如何使用lib模式构建代码。当你运行 vue-cli-service build 时,你可以通过 --target 选项指定不同的构建目标。它允许你将相同的源代码根据不同的用例生成不同的构建。lib模式默认是不含有Vue的,若原代码中有vue,则会将原代码中的vue删除。注意对 Vue 的依赖在库模式中,Vue
npm build 打包前端项目实际上是执行 node build/build.js,但是随着项目的依赖包越来越多,项目打包时间不断延长,为了改善这个问题,需要从node入手暂时解决方案:扩大node运行程序的内存,经本人测试(项目和机器固定)2G:308.11s
4G:284.96s
6G:280.94s
8G:277.63s
10G:277.86s
因此看出设定为8G差不多,因为再往
转载
2024-02-29 11:30:23
175阅读
接下来就来正式实战,看看docker怎样去部署一个Vue前后端分离的项目,我们从以下三点来进行:Vue项目打包Docker镜像后端项目Nginx的配置一. Vue项目打包这里说下,我服务器本身就有Nginx服务,所以我只需要将Vue项目进行打包然后上传到服务器,Nginx能访问到即可,并未使用到Docker进行构建1.1 通过命令打包进到项目根目录然后执行打包命令cd 项目根目录
npm run
转载
2024-04-07 11:44:34
173阅读
开发环境win10/ubuntu18.04
vue 2.6.11问题描述vue 项目运行npm run build之后,把后台接口地址一起打包成静态文件中了,如果ip/地址变了要重新打包,如果是要运行在多个主机上则每个主机都要build一遍,这移植性太差了,接口地址可配置太重要了。网上找了很久都没找到都没找到方法解决 在vue项目的/public目录下,创建config.js文件,然后引用conf
一、前端模块化webpack是让我们可以进行模块化开发,并且会帮助我们处理模块间的依赖关系。并且不仅仅是JavaScript文件,还有CSS、图片、json文件等等,在webpack中都可以被当做模块来使用。 二、打包webpack中的各种资源模块进行打包合并成一个或多个包(Bundle)。在打包的过程中,还可以对资源进行处理,比如压缩图片,将scss转成css,将ES6语法转成ES5语法,将Ty
问题记录:在生产环境中不要出现@licnese,但是vue打包之后并不能把所有注释都消除掉 删除注释要引入webpack的plugins : terser-webpack-plugin (UglifyJsPlugin已经被官方废弃) 相关 terser-webpack-plugin文档 在命令终端 ...
转载
2021-09-10 15:43:00
2631阅读
2评论
vue-cli 3.0+简 介vue-cli 3.0相对2.x进行了断裂式的升级,配置方式有了巨大的改变,同时性能也有了很大的提升。最新的4.x延续了3.x,没有断裂式升级,只是增加部分新特性和局部优化。vue-cli 3.0+ 内置了webpack4,针对vue项目做了调整和优化,带有合理的默认配置最佳实践。vue-cli 3.0+ 新增了插件系统,集成了前端生态中最好的工具,并可使
转载
2024-07-06 08:57:45
40阅读
一、使用背景1.xxx-component-log是本地开发的一个日志包,2个项目需要同时使用2.不想上传到私有仓储,同时要求使用Jenkins发布3.采用方案:引用本地Jar包打包二、解决办法1.加scope和systempath注意加在最外层pom(由于项目结构复杂,开始没有放最外层,踩了很多坑都没有发布成功)<dependency>
<groupId>com.xxx&
转载
2023-05-21 14:36:27
583阅读
1. 环境目录1. 环境2.jenkins插件配置3、设置其他ssh连接服务器的信息:4.新建Maven项目 源码管理 构建环境 Build POM文件的相对路径 5.构建Jenkins 的环境我已经搭建,不会的小伙伴可自行百度。Jenkins 需要配置maven环境、JDK环境。点击 Global T
转载
2023-12-10 21:37:14
61阅读
实现目标本地push代码到GitHub,Webhook自动触发jenkins上的构建动作,完成安装node插件并且打包,然后通过Publish Over SSH插件,将打包出来的文件,部署到目标服务器上。前期准备github 账号和项目centos 服务器;服务器安装 Java SDK;服务器安装 nginx + 启动;服务器安装jenkins + 启动;jenkins介绍Jenkins是开源的,
转载
2024-03-26 15:27:39
133阅读
使用VUECLI进行的项目打包上线时发现包很大,并且不管是js还是css都分别在chunk-vendors.js和chunk-vendors.css文件下。 虽说VUECLI3中集成的webpack4已经会帮我们做一些按需引入等打包工作,但是对我们来说这些在开发过程中依然是有些不够的。 下面我简单说一下近期小白开发过程中进行的打包操作。1.最重要的也是最基本的操作,不生成map文件 在 vue.c
转载
2024-07-30 15:54:02
160阅读
一、环境搭建1. 安装node:官网下载安装包,https://nodejs.org/zh-cn/
安装检测 node -V2. 安装cnpmnpm install -g cnpm --registry=https://registry.npm.taobao.org3. 全局安装webpacknpm install webpack -g4. 安装脚手架vue-cli npm install -g
转载
2023-11-11 06:20:14
667阅读
前期准备第一步,拥有Android studio;第二步,项目可以顺利打包 这两步没问题了再来看以下的步骤,可以让你节省很多时间,这是我踩坑之后的总结。开启自动打包旅程Tip1:如果不只是装来玩玩,最好还是先装Tomact,然后在Tomact中配置Jenkins。Tip2:如果自身项目支持多渠道打包,则不需要配置,否则需要配置自身项目,让其支持多渠道打包功能就可以了。1.安装Tomact基本流程:
转载
2023-12-07 07:13:46
55阅读
Jenkins自动布署Vue项目 目标: 本地push代码到Gitee,Webhook自动触发jenkins上的构建动作,完成安装node插件并且打包,然后通过Publish Over SSH插件,将打包出来的文件,部署到目标服务器上。准备:gitee 账号和项目centos 服务器服务器安装 Java SDK服务器安装 nginx并启动服务器安装jenkins并启动安装Jenkins插件:下载
转载
2024-05-25 22:50:59
233阅读
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录前言一、创建项目二、原理分析三、创建入口文件集体注册组件四、批量注册五、组件打包总结 前言vue作为当前比较热门的前端框架之一,因此常见的基于vue开发的UI框架有很多,比如ElementUI、Ant Design Vue等。那么我们怎么去开发一个组件库并且能够打包复用呢?见正文。一、创建项目使用vue-cli创建一个新项目
系列文章目录 https://www.webpackjs.com/plugins/limit-chunk-count-plugin/ 文章目录系列文章目录前言一、使用webpack压缩打包二、开启nginx(.gz)的配置总结 前言随着公司OA系统管理的逐渐开发完善至上线(公司内部使用),项目打包后上传到正式服务器,页面加载速度虽然还行,但是所有资源的加载时间过长(达到了14.3秒),显然是不能接
转载
2024-02-04 00:57:45
657阅读
之前:1、Jenkins拉取Gitlab源码。通过git@ip方式成功,通过http://ip方式,没有成功通过git@ip方式成功重点是公钥配置。参考:注意:公司的VPN方式,不支持git方式,提提22端口拒绝,就得到公司内网才可以2、触发远程构建。这个不是重点,没啥太大用3、构建。我理解就是把源码从GitLab上拉到本地工作区,再通过执行命令编译成Jar包。关键看Goals and optio
转载
2024-04-30 16:48:00
62阅读